>   I'll have to agree with dirtyrat on this one... sampling breaks is one 
>thing, but sampling synths is another.  I thought the whole point of 
>sampling something was to use it differently, but if you're gonna go use 
>synths samples from other dnb tracks, it's kinda... cheap.  Let's get a 
>list going of old funk artists you guys like, so people can start looking 
>into their cd's (like the thread going on earlier, which mk2 responded to 
>listing the Incredible Bongo Band as one good source of samples).  Any 
>others?  mk2 also included a link to www.funk45.com, and jesus christ, 
>there's a lot of good shit on there.  C'mon, let's start throwing out some 
>names...
